site stats

Reactive spring boot error handling

Web2 days ago · spring-boot; error-handling; resttemplate; or ask your own question. The Overflow Blog Going stateless with authorization-as-a-service (Ep. 553) Are meetings making you less productive? Featured on Meta Improving the copy in the close modal and post notices - 2024 edition ... WebJul 31, 2024 · Spring Boot will recognize that bean and use that in its WebExceptionHandler. We can code it by extending Spring Boot's DefaultErrorAttributes. A simple version could …

Five Mistakes to Avoid in Reactive Java - Medium

WebFeb 25, 2024 · Your test does not represent how a reactive API is supposed to behave. If such a repository throws an exception directly, I'd consider that a bug a report that to the … WebJun 20, 2024 · Error handling is one of the ways we ensure we are gracefully handling our failures. While working with streams of data, the Reactive Library Reactor provides us with … small sites bng metric https://boxtoboxradio.com

Spring REST Error Handling Example - Mkyong.com

WebThis approach is a consistent and easily configurable mechanism for the error handling of a Spring REST Service. It does, however, have limitations: It's interacting with the low-level … WebAug 5, 2024 · Steps to Generate Dynamic Query In Spring JPA: 2. Spring JPA dynamic query examples. 2.1 JPA Dynamic Criteria with equal. 2.2 JPA dynamic with equal and like. 2.3 JPA dynamic like for multiple fields. 2.4 JPA dynamic Like and between criteria. 2.5 JPA dynamic query with Paging or Pagination. 2.6 JPA Dynamic Order. hightown how many episodes for season 2

Handing Web Exceptions · Spring WebFlux By Example

Category:spring-reactive-jwt-sample/RestExceptionHandler.java at master

Tags:Reactive spring boot error handling

Reactive spring boot error handling

Exception Handling in Spring Boot WebFlux Reactive …

WebSep 5, 2024 · The Importance of Spring Boot Exception Handling It is important to control exception handling so we can properly map exceptions to the ApiError object and inform … WebA tag already exists with the provided branch name. Many Git commands accept both tag and branch names, so creating this branch may cause unexpected behavior.

Reactive spring boot error handling

Did you know?

WebThe Practical Developer is a blog about Software Development and Architecture that helps you understand concepts in a practical way, avoiding all kind of useless Hello World examples. I'm Moisés Macero, a Software Developer and Architect from Málaga, in Spain. I work as a consultant and trainer, and I'm also the author of a few books and ... WebMay 25, 2024 · In Spring 5, Spring gained a reactive web framework: Spring WebFlux. This is designed to co-exist alongside the existing Spring Web MVC APIs, but to add support for non-blocking designs. Using WebFlux, you can build asynchronous web applications, using reactive streams and functional APIs to better support concurrency and scaling.

WebReactive systems have certain characteristics that make them ideal for low-latency, high-throughput workloads. Project Reactor and the Spring portfolio work together to enable … WebSpring Boot starter module for gRPC framework. . Contribute to LogNet/grpc-spring-boot-starter development by creating an account on GitHub.

WebReactive Microservices With Spring Boot. The Spring portfolio provides two parallel stacks. One is based on a Servlet API with Spring MVC and Spring Data constructs. The other is a fully reactive stack that takes advantage of Spring WebFlux and Spring Data’s reactive repositories. In both cases, Spring Security has you covered with native ... WebJul 5, 2024 · Spring Boot is a microservice-based framework and making a production-ready application in it takes very little time. Exception Handling in Spring Boot helps to deal with errors and exceptions present in APIs so as to deliver a robust enterprise application.

WebApr 11, 2024 · In conclusion, integrating GitHub's code search API with a RESTful interface using project reactor and Spring web flux provides a scalable and responsive solution for searching GitHub's code ...

WebMay 13, 2024 · The simplest way we handle errors is to respond with an appropriate status code. Here are some common response codes: 400 Bad Request – client sent an invalid request, such as lacking required request body or parameter 401 Unauthorized – client failed to authenticate with the server hightown jackie leslieWebFeb 27, 2024 · 2. Custom Exception. In Spring Boot, we can use @ControllerAdvice to handle custom exceptions.. 2.1 A custom exception. small sites metric bngWebBuild reactive architectures that reduce complexity throughout the development process and make your apps(web and Android) scalable; Book Description. In today's app-driven era, when programs are asynchronous, and responsiveness is so vital, reactive programming can help you write code that's more reliable, easier to scale, and better-performing. small sit to stand liftWeb@Bean @Order(Ordered.HIGHEST_PRECEDENCE) public ErrorWebExceptionHandler errorWebExceptionHandler(ErrorAttributes errorAttributes) { GlobalExceptionHandler ... hightown jinWeb2 days ago · Thanks for contributing an answer to Stack Overflow! Please be sure to answer the question.Provide details and share your research! But avoid …. Asking for help, clarification, or responding to other answers. small sites small builders glaWebDec 31, 2024 · Spring Boot provides some properties with which we can add the exception message, exception class, or even a stack trace as part of the response payload: server: error: include-message: always include-binding-errors: always include-stacktrace: on_trace_param include-exception: false small sites metric natural englandWebMar 23, 2024 · Spring MVC has a strategy for generating error codes for rendering error messages from binding errors: MessageCodesResolver . If you set the spring.mvc.message-codes-resolver-format property PREFIX_ERROR_CODE or POSTFIX_ERROR_CODE, Spring Boot creates one for you (see the enumeration in DefaultMessageCodesResolver.Format … small sites for small campervans